The City Manager or his duly authorized re- 0 N presentative shall have the exclusive power and authority to N sell or exchange any supplies, materials, apparatus or equip- ., o meet owned by the City of Little 7,,ock and not immediately needed r- by the City for public purposes. SECTION 2. GJhere the amount of a sale or exchange authorized 0 in Section One (1) exceeds the sum of One Thousand Dollars A 'd ($1,000.00) the City Manager or his authorized representative 0 ro shall invite competitive bidding; thereon by legal advertisement pu':lished one time in any local daily newspaper; bids received pursuant to said advertisement shall be opened not less than seven (7) days nor more than ten (10) days following the date of invitation to Eid; and, thereupon, the City Tanager shall transmit to the Doard of Directors all :ids received thereon and the Board of Directors, with the approval of the City Yanager, by resolutionA duly passed, shall authorize the sale or exchange thereon to the highest responsible bidder; provided, however, the City Manager or Board of Directors may reject any and all bids. SECTION 3. iTo property owned ;y the City shall be sold or exchanged without competitive bidding unless the City Manger shall certify in writing that in his opinion the fair market value of such property is less than One Thousand Dollars ($1,000.00). bt"!; - I.- �i • i i M -2- SECTION 4. The Board of Directors,Ly ordinance, may waive the requirement of competitive ridding in exceptional situations where such procedure is not feasible, but such exceptional situations being lacking, the Board of Directors may not except any particular bid from the requirement of competitive bidding. SECTION 5. It has een determined that the procedure for the sale and exchange of property owned by the City of Little Rock can be greatly improved by simplifying the matter of competitive Lidding and at the same time eliminate the necessity J:-or separate ordinances authorizing the advertisement for bids on each sale or exchange of property in excess of the stated sum; that this ordinance will accomplish the desired -result and it beir.g necessary for the preservation of public peace, health and safety, an emergency is hereby declared to exist. That all ordinances and parts of ordinances in conflict herewith are hereby _epealed and this ordinance shall be in full force and effect foLn and after its passage and approval.
